Solution

The correct option is C ₹72000
Sum invested by Ram = Number of shares × MV = 200 × 150 = ₹30000
Sum invested by Jibin = Number of shares × MV = 350 × 120 = ₹42000
Total Sum invested by both of them = ₹30000 + ₹42000 = ₹72000
